Ticket MEM-EXPORT — Slatebook spreadsheet exports. For the weekly sync: large exports from the Corvane reporting service spike memory to ~6 GB when workbooks exceed 40 sheets. Streaming writer was disabled last sprint after a formatting regression; full in-memory builds are the culprit. Plan: re-enable streaming behind a flag and cap sheet batch size. Profiling data lives in the Haverly vault, which auto-locked after the rotation. To unlock the vault and pull the heap snapshots, enter the recovery passphrase below.

unlock words, bawef-kahap: sorax-sorir-quenys-aldok

Hey Priva,

Quick heads-up before Friday's DR drill for the Inkmill markdown pipeline: we'll restore the renderer config from the cold backup, so you'll need the escrow credentials handy. Grab a coffee first — the restore takes a while. For the sealed vault copy, the recovery passphrase is below.

recovery phrase for kahop-kahap: istys-novdor-joreth-silir-eliys

Handover — Weekend Lift Maintenance at Thornquay Tower

Hi Priya, before you cover Saturday: the engineers from Veldane Lifts arrive at 08:00 to service cars 1 and 2. Meet them at the loading bay, log their names in the red folder, and remind them car 3 stays in service for accessibility. They'll need the plant-room key from the cabinet behind the desk — sign it out properly, new starters often forget this. The cabinet and the plant-room door both open with the code below.

door code, tajof-kageg: bdg-QVDCE-3

Q: Why did older messages disappear from a Quillpipe topic?

A: This is almost always log compaction, not data loss. When compaction is enabled, Quillpipe keeps only the latest record per key, discarding superseded versions to reclaim disk space. Consumers replaying from the beginning will therefore see fewer messages than were produced. Compaction runs on a per-topic schedule and cannot be reversed. Compaction settings and diagnostics steps are explained on the internal page below.

operations page: https://confluence.lumicsys.internal/projects/display/projects/display